What Is Slot Volatility?
Volatility, also known as variance, measures how frequently and how much a slot machine pays out. Low volatility slots offer frequent small wins, while high volatility slots deliver larger payouts but less frequently. Medium volatility slots sit somewhere in between, providing a balanced gaming experience.
How Volatility Affects Your Gameplay
Your choice of volatility should depend on your bankroll and gaming style. If you prefer extended playtime with minimal risk, low volatility slots keep you entertained longer. However, if you’re chasing big wins and have a substantial budget, high volatility games might suit your preferences better.
